CCS Coursework for the CCS Certificate
- CCS students attend classes designed specifically for Career & Community Studies and TCNJ elective courses.
- CCS courses focus on independent living, financial independence, computer literacy skills and career awareness and discovery.
- TCNJ elective courses are selected by the student’s area of interest and are taken independently and/or with mentor support.
- A CCS Certificate requires students to participate in both CCS and TCNJ coursework in addition to practicum and internship hours.
- CCS course development is in progress. A course syllabus for each course will be provided at the beginning of each semester on the first day of class.
- Course offerings will continue to increase as they become available to CCS students.
